Ambassador-designate Ms. Nirmala Paranavitana graced the annual Cricket Fiesta organised by JJ Textiles at the Bole Lemi Industrial Park during the weekend, in a vibrant celebration of teamwork, friendship, regional camaraderie, and workplace unity. The Ambassador-designate was warmly received by Mr. K.P. Raju, CEO of JJ Textiles.

Their active participation further reflected the close people-to-people ties and regional community spirit shared among Sri Lanka, Ethiopia, India, and South Asia more broadly.
JJ Textiles, an Indian-based apparel manufacturer operating in Ethiopia under the Jay Jay Group, has been a valued contributor to Ethiopia’s textile and garment industry since 2014. Strategically located within the Bole Lemi Industrial Park in Addis Ababa, the company has established itself as a key export-oriented manufacturer employing approximately 11,000 professionals, thereby supporting Ethiopia’s industrialisation agenda, employment generation, and export competitiveness.
With operations spanning Sri Lanka, Ethiopia, and Bangladesh, the company continues to serve as an important platform for regional economic cooperation, professional exchange, and multicultural workplace integration.
